Items obtained from 'Boothian Esqimaux'.

A second box containing items obtained from the 'Boothian Esquimaux'. This consists of seven knives made by the Esquimaux out of material obtained from the late Expedition, two files, and arrows in which wood iron, or copper had been used in the construction.
